How do landscape tables support outdoor science or nature exhibits?
Landscape tables play a pivotal role in outdoor science and nature exhibits by creating interactive, hands-on learning environments. These versatile installations serve as focal points for exploration, allowing visitors to engage directly with natural materials like soil, rocks, plants, and water. Designed for durability and accessibility, landscape tables encourage collaborative learning, making them ideal for schools, parks, and nature centers.
Their open-air design fosters curiosity and sensory engagement, helping participants connect with ecological concepts in a tangible way. Educators often use these tables to demonstrate topics like erosion, plant life cycles, or local ecosystems, bridging the gap between theory and real-world observation. By blending functionality with natural aesthetics, landscape tables transform outdoor spaces into dynamic classrooms that inspire a deeper appreciation for the environment.
Moreover, their adaptable structure supports diverse activities—from fossil studies to water testing—making them invaluable tools for science communication. Whether used for structured lessons or spontaneous discovery, landscape tables empower learners of all ages to interact with nature meaningfully, reinforcing the importance of environmental stewardship through experiential education.
